> The nomodeset kernel command line parameter is used to prevent the KMS/DRM
> drivers to be registered/probed. But only a few drivers implement support
> for this and most DRM drivers just ignore it.
> 
> This patch series is a v3 to make DRM drivers to honour nomodeset. It is
> posted as separate patches to make easier for drivers maintainers to ack
> or pick them independently at their own pace.
